在VBA编程中,VLOOKUP(垂直查找)函数是一个非常有用的函数,可以根据指定的条件在某个范围内进行垂直查找,并返回对应的值。以下是如何使用VLOOKUP函数的一些关键步骤和注意事项。
步骤一:理解VLOOKUP函数的语法
首先要理解VLOOKUP函数的语法。它包含四个参数,分别是要查找的值、查找的范围、返回的列数和是否进行近似匹配。格式如下:
VLOOKUP(要查找的值, 查找的范围, 返回的列数, 是否进行近似匹配)
步骤二:指定查找的范围
在使用VLOOKUP函数之前,必须指定要进行查找的范围。这可以是一个单独的列或多个列的范围。确保指定了正确的范围,并在函数中引用它。
步骤三:设置返回的列数
第三个参数是要返回的列数。这个参数对应于查找的范围中的位置。如果查找的范围是多个列,则应该是相对于该范围的列的位置。
步骤四:决定是否进行近似匹配
VLOOKUP函数的最后一个参数是布尔值,用来决定是否进行近似匹配。如果该参数为TRUE(或省略),则进行近似匹配。如果为FALSE,则只返回完全匹配的值。
步骤五:使用VLOOKUP函数进行垂直查找
在理解了VLOOKUP函数的语法和参数后,现在可以使用该函数进行垂直查找了。根据待查找的值、查找的范围、返回的列数和是否进行近似匹配,调用VLOOKUP函数即可。
注意事项
在使用VLOOKUP函数时,需要注意以下几点:
1. 查找的范围必须按照升序排列,否则可能会得到错误的结果。
2. 如果要进行近似匹配,查找的范围必须包括一个排序的列。
3. 如果要返回的列数大于查找的范围中的列数,则会得到#REF!的错误。
4. 如果无法找到匹配的值,VLOOKUP函数将返回#N/A错误。
在VBA编程中,掌握VLOOKUP函数的使用方法可以帮助我们更高效地进行数据处理和分析。通过逐步学习VLOOKUP函数的语法和参数,并注意一些常见的注意事项,我们可以充分利用这一函数的强大功能,提升我们的编程技巧和工作效率。